Beauty:
Wake me up Foundation by Rimmel
This has been by far my favorite foundation, It gives a beautiful glow and doesn't look too glittery or shimmery. It applies easily and has a nice radiant finish. I use the lightest shade 100 Ivory.
Dream Lumi Touch Highlighting Concealer
I love this concealer for under my eyes. Its is a very smooth texture and blends into the skin perfectly without caking up. I usually use my fingers to apply and gently pat it into my under eye area. I use the lightest shade in Ivory.
MUA Matte Peachy Keen Lipstick
This has been the best colour for Summer/Spring. This shade compliments any skin colour and applies very smoothly. The only thing I can recommend is using a lip scrub (a personal favorite of mine is Popcorn from Lush) and a lip balm before applying this. Because its Matte it can dry out your lips so this is a important step.
Bare by Vital Radiance
This was my favorite lipstick for winter/autumn (fall). It is very buttery and light on the lips. It keeps my lips feeling soft and moisturized all day and doesn't dry them out! I would call this a "my lips but better" colour, yet it is a bit darker though still looks lovely.
Expert face brush by Samantha Chapman
This is the best brush for applying foundation. It blends out any foundation that I have tried perfectly and I would say this is probably the best foundation brush that I have ever used. I use this brush for Foundation but is also very good for bronzers and blush.
The Rocket and The Falsies by Maybelline
These are by far my staple mascaras for 2013. I love these so much. They make my lashes so thick and long without looking too spidery and I have not found a better mascara ever. I lean slightly towards the Falsies but still love them both (I finished the Falsies so that is why it is not pictured)
Colour Tattoo in Bad to the bronze/On and on bronze by Maybelline
This is one of my absolute favorite cream eye shadows. I can wear this by itself and just blend it out or I can use this as a base to create a brown smokey eye. I always reach for this when I want to make my eye shadow stand out.
Undressed Palette by MUA
I really love this Palette, It has 12 eye shadows, 2 Mattes, 10 Shimmers. Lots of people call this a "dupe" for Urban Decays Naked Palette. I do agree that this palette is very similar and of a good quality for 4 Pounds, Though in saying that, it is 4 pounds so it isn't the best quality, though I have been reaching for this quite a lot but will still be purchasing a Naked Palette in the near future.
Master precise liquid eyeliner by Maybelline
This is by far the best liquid eyeliner I have ever used. It is a felt tip so I can easily create a thin or thick line. It drys very quickly and stays all day. I used to be absolutely terrible at liquid eyeliners until I got this one. I don't know why but I just found this one so much easier to control and apply than others. This is something I always reach for and wouldn't want to do a makeup look without.
